Writeboard

Today, 37signals lauched their new web-based application, Writeboard.

It allows you to share a text-based document (the same as Backpack’s) with other friends/colleagues. The main difference between Writeboard and Backpack is, according to me, the ability to compare different versions of the document.

I would like to suggest an alternative name for this software: Semiwiki, or a controlled wiki.
